Wood Waterproofing in Alpharetta, GA
Wood waterproofing services involve applying protective treatments to wooden structures to prevent water infiltration and damage. These services are commonly requested for projects such as decks, fences, siding, and outdoor furniture, helping to extend the lifespan of wooden property features. Homeowners typically want to understand the types of waterproofing products used, the durability of the treatment, and whether the service is suitable for their specific wood type and exposure conditions. Proper waterproofing can also help maintain the appearance of wood by preventing warping, rotting, and mold growth caused by moisture.
Before requesting wood waterproofing, property owners should consider the current condition of the wood, including any existing damage or signs of moisture issues. It’s important to clarify the scope of the treatment-whether it includes surface sealing, deep impregnation, or ongoing maintenance-and to understand the recommended frequency for reapplication. Additionally, homeowners often seek guidance on how the waterproofing process might affect the wood’s natural look and whether any preparation steps are necessary prior to treatment.

Wood Waterproofing Questions
What types of wood surfaces can be waterproofed? Waterproofing services can be applied to decks, fences, outdoor furniture, and other exposed wood structures to protect against moisture damage.
Why is waterproofing important for wooden structures? It helps prevent rot, mold, and decay, extending the lifespan of outdoor wood elements exposed to the elements.
How is waterproofing applied to wood? The process typically involves cleaning the surface and applying a protective sealant or waterproofing treatment designed for wood.
Can waterproofing be done on existing wood structures? Yes, waterproofing can be added to existing wood surfaces to improve their resistance to moisture and weathering.
